Overview

Haapsalu is a charming seaside town on Estonia's west coast, known for its thermal waters and episcopal castle. Haapsalu Bay offers exceptional kitesurfing conditions thanks to its very shallow and warm summer waters.

The bottom is sandy and muddy, and the water remains waist-deep over very large distances, making it an extremely safe spot for beginners. The bay faces north-west, well exposed to west and north-west winds.

Haapsalu is considered one of the best learning spots in the Baltics. The shallow bay water warms up quickly in summer, reaching 22-25°C. The season runs from May to October.
